SUBJECT
Title
Authorize a three-year master agreement for the purchase of large diameter stormwater pipes for the Dallas Water Utilities Department - Southern Sourcing Solutions, LLC, only bidder - Estimated amount of $227,485.60 - Financing: Stormwater Drainage Management-Fund
Body
BACKGROUND
This action does not encumber funds; the purpose of a master agreement is to establish firm pricing for goods, for a specific term, which are ordered on an as needed basis according to annual budgetary appropriations. The estimated amount is intended as guidance rather than a cap on spending under the agreement, so that actual need combined with the amount budgeted will determine the amount spent under this agreement.
This master agreement will provide for the purchase of large diameter stormwater pipes for the Dallas Water Utilities Department (DWU). This agreement will support ongoing operations to ensure the efficient management of stormwater systems. Additionally, these pipes will be utilized to reinforce existing precast concrete pipes in various applications, such as rerouting water, managing drainage, and replacing damaged or collapsed pipe structures. Precast concrete pipes are primarily used for gravity-flow applications and, while not watertight, offer the necessary strength and durability to withstand external pressures. By maintaining a readily available supply of these pipes, DWU can minimize delays in essential repairs and avoid extended service disruptions for customers.
